Summary

Crime fiction powerhouse and former circuit comedian, CK McDonnell is on the cusp of levelling further up, with a TV adaptation of his half a million selling “Dublin Trilogy” in the works.


We talk about how to write fast, being calibrated for tough criticism, solving problems in the shower, and how to let characters evolve - especially Bunny McGarry who went from villain to his best loved creation.
